Career path

Unlocking Rewarding Careers in Social Work Fundraising: UK Job Market Insights

Career Role Description
Fundraising Manager (Social Work) Develop and implement fundraising strategies for social work organizations, managing teams and budgets. High demand, excellent career progression.
Social Work Grants Officer Secure funding through grant applications, building relationships with funders and reporting on progress. Strong research and writing skills are vital.
Community Fundraising Officer Engage local communities to raise funds for social work initiatives through events and outreach activities. Excellent communication and interpersonal skills needed.
Individual Giving Officer (Social Work) Cultivate relationships with individual donors, soliciting and managing donations. Requires strong relationship management and fundraising skills.
Major Gifts Officer (Social Work) Secure substantial gifts from high-net-worth individuals and foundations, requiring significant experience and networking abilities.
